A Promising Talent of Swiss Fencing
Born in 2001, Hadrien Favre is a Swiss fencer specializing in the épée, a member of the national team. At only 22 years old, he has already made a name for himself on the international stage thanks to his work, precision, and fighting spirit.
In 2023, he stood out at the European Games in Krakow, where he won the silver medal in the team event, marking a highlight in his young career.
